A baby developing in the womb has __________ immunity because it receives __________ antibodies from its mother.

a. antibody-mediated; IgM
b. naturally induced active; IgA
c. naturally acquired passive; IgE
d. naturally acquired passive; IgG


Ans: d. naturally acquired passive; IgG
